متن کاملQuantum metrology from an information theory perspective
Questions about quantum limits on measurement precision were once viewed from the perspective of how to reduce or avoid the effects of quantum noise. With the advent of quantum information science came a paradigm shift to proving rigorous bounds on measurement precision. متن کاملAn information theory perspective on computational vision
This paper introduces computer vision from an information theory perspective. We discuss how vision can be thought of as a decoding problem where the goal is to find the most efficient encoding of the visual scene. متن کاملHypothesis testing and information theory
The testing of binary hypotheses is developed from an information-theoretic point of view, and the asymptotic per formance of opt imum hypothesis testers is developed in exact analogy to the asymptotic per formance of opt imum channel codes.
